Job Description
Provides regional technical advice and field support on operational partnerships, assurance systems and capacity strengthening for WFP country offices. The role translates corporate policy into practical, risk-informed solutions, helps offices manage partners and compliance, and strengthens evidence-based programme quality across West, Central African, Latin American and Caribbean operations

Summary of Responsibilities
- Interpret and support implementation of WFP policies and normative frameworks on NGO partnerships, assurance, localization and programme risk management
- Advise country offices on partnership and programme-quality issues and develop compliant, risk-informed operational solutions
- Support planning and management of operational partnerships, including partner selection, capacity assessments and oversight arrangements
- Follow assurance standards, spot checks and audit follow-up to help offices mitigate operational and fiduciary risks
- Develop capacity-strengthening initiatives, tools and learning materials for partners and country offices
- Provide regional support, coordination and technical representation on partnership, assurance and localization matters
Role Requirements
- Master’s degree in international affairs, business administration, social sciences, development studies, or a related field; or an advanced university degree with two additional years of relevant professional experience and/or professional development
- At least three years of post-graduate, progressively responsible professional experience in development or humanitarian contexts, including at least two years in international field settings
- Fluent verbal and written English and French (level C)
Desired Criteria
- Experience in emergency settings
- Working knowledge of Spanish (level B or above)
- Kn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ite; Canva or SPSS is an asset
